Types of Chargers

EV chargers are vital for powering EVs and reducing carbon emissions. Alternating Current (AC) chargers are slow but convenient, as

they are typically located at homes and workplaces while Direct Current (DC) chargers are fast and ideal for on-the-go charging,

typically located along highways and commercial stations. 

 

Let’s dive deeper into the characteristics and distinct features of each of these chargers.

 

  • Alternating Current (AC)
  • Direct Current (DC)
Alternate Current
  • Slow-charging method
 
  • Common for home charging and is the vast majority of the chargers found in Malaysia
 
  • 7 kW, 11kW or 22kW - takes 6 - 10 hours from 0% to 80% charge1

[1] “AC & DC Charging - Which one to charge your EV?”, AutoBuzz, Arif Chan, 2023, Link: https://autobuzz.my/2023/07/24/video-ac-dc-charging-which-one-to-charge-your-ev/

Direct Current
  • Fast-charging method
 
  • Typically located along highways and commercial stations
 
  • 180 kW - 350kW, takes 30 - 60 minutes from 0% to 80% charge1

[1] “AC & DC Charging - Which one to charge your EV?”, AutoBuzz, Arif Chan, 2023, Link: https://autobuzz.my/2023/07/24/video-ac-dc-charging-which-one-to-charge-your-ev/

Generally, the higher the charging power, the quicker your EV is charged. However, these vary between the different models that are

out there, as well as the battery architecture of your EV.

 

 

 

 

Public Charging Costs

 

The cost of public EV charging in Malaysia varies depending on the location, charger type, and service provider. AC chargers are generally more affordable than DC chargers. Prices can be charged per kWh or as a flat fee.

 

The government and private companies are working to establish a consistent and transparent pricing framework to encourage EV adoption and ensure fair pricing.

Did You Know?

The first crude electric vehicle was built in the early 1800s. Scottish inventor Robert Anderson created a simple electric carriage around 1832.

Charging at Home

Charging at home offers you convenience and cost-effectiveness. These are some tips that you can implement today to make the most

of your home charging EVs setup.

chargers installation and usage
Chargers Installation & Usage

The EV charger installation process at

home usually involves hiring a certified

electrician to assess your home’s electrical

capacity and install the appropriate

equipment. Many EV manufacturers

provide guidance on compatible charging

stations, and users can conveniently

monitor and manage charging sessions

through smartphone apps.

 

You can reduce your reliance on the grid

and further minimise charging costs by

installing solar panels at your home, as it

can provide a renewable and cost effective

source of electricity for charging your EV.

Manage your Charge Usage

Use your EV’s charging management app

or system, to monitor and track your

charging usage. This allows you to identify

patterns and make adjustments to

optimise efficiency. This data can help you

understand your charging habits and

identify opportunities for improvement.

optimising battery charging
Optimizing Battery Charging

While it’s important to keep your EV’s

battery sufficiently charged, maintaining a

battery charge level between 20% and

80% can help prolong its overall lifespan.

Avoid frequent full charging or letting the

battery levels drop too low, as it can

impact the battery’s longevity.

Understanding Travel Range

per Charge

How far can your electric vehicle travel in one charge seems to be a common anxiety for many, but it can be addressed through increased awareness on the growing availability of public charging stations across the nation, integration of real-time range indicators in EVs that provides accurate information about remaining battery life and continuous improvement of battery technology.

It’s easy to enjoy the benefits of owning an EV when you implement proper tips and tricks while charging. With an ever-expanding charging network and continuous advancements in battery technology, the future looks promising for the Malaysian EV community.
